I recently noticed a small article in a national newspaper about what is apparently the new up and coming craze, person-to-person lending over the interwebs. Basically you put $$ on a website such as Prosper, people apply to prosper to borrow money from the "lenders" at various rates of interest, lenders review information on the borrowers credit rating and bid on the opportunity to lend them money. Lenders earn interest.

This interested me greatly and I'm just wondering if anyone here has had any experience with it?
